I want hear your comments, I know they are hard to get on this board ;), I read where you can book a whole month then cancel what you don't want to use. The week of Thanksgiving 2010 is booked up right now. However, searching for the whole month yeilds a popup site that is available. Is it bad manners to book a whole month with the intent of calling and dropping the other weeks? What is the consensus from the Fiends and Friends on this board? Is this like renting a "throw away" site? We have ressies for Christmas but would prefer Thanksgiving. Thanks.
 
Not bad manners at all! Just don't hold on to the extra days too long.
 
Not bad manners at all! Just don't hold on to the extra days too long.

Agree. It's a shame WDW's ressie system forces you to do this to get the days you want, but there you have it. Drop the extra days asap - no harm, no foul.

I would cancel all the unneeded dates with one call. Just have the confirmation numbers handy when you call and go ahead and drop the dates. I have made requests before to drop dates, combine reservations, etc.., and the CM's have NEVER seemed put off at all by my requests. Especially in your case...you are cancelling dates 6 months in the future, leaving PLENTY of time for others to grab them. No reason to feel bad at all.
